Intercollegiate Sports
LCCC is one of 23 institutions that comprise the Pennsylvania Collegiate Athletic Association (PCAA). We participate in the Eastern Pennsylvania Collegiate Conference and there are 12 institutions that make up the EPCC. To be eligible to compete in intercollegiate sports, a student must carry 12 credits (or six credits if 30 or more have been completed at LCCC) and maintain satisfactory academic progress. Intramural Athletics
As an extension of our wellness philosophy,  the intramural  program at LCCC is designed for students and faculty who wish to compete on an informal or semi-formal level. The program offers team games as well as individual events for all students regardless of ability level.

The prime prerequisite for participation in the intramural program is interest, not skill level. The intramural program is offered to all full- or part-time students of LCCC, faculty, and staff of the college.
